【技术实现步骤摘要】
基于网格的软组织或牙龈的识别方法、装置、设备及介质
[0001]本专利技术涉及齿科三维扫描
,尤其涉及一种基于网格的软组织或牙龈的识别方法、装置、设备及介质。
技术介绍
[0002]随着居民消费升级以及口腔健康意识的增加,口腔诊疗人数增长明显,口腔健康问题已经成为影响居民日常生活质量的一个重要因素。由于口腔内有复杂的环境,如口水泡、软组织,对口腔扫描的质量和速度有着较大的影响,为了提高用户口腔扫描体验和扫描速度,需要对口腔中的一些干扰因素进行清除,以对软组织或牙龈进行识别。
[0003]现有的软组织或牙龈的识别技术多为基于图像分割模型和深度学习算法对口腔内的软组织或牙龈进行分割。但在实时扫描过程中,是将用户的注意力集中在整个口腔范围内,可能导致对软组织或牙龈的扫描扩大了扫描范围,从而使进行软组织或牙龈识别时的识别质量较低。
技术实现思路
[0004]针对上述问题,本专利技术的实施例提供了一种基于网格的软组织或牙龈的识别方法、装置、设备及介质。
[0005]第一方面,本专利技术实施例提供了一种基于网格的软组织或牙龈的识别方法,包括:
[0006]根据预设网格的顶点颜色确定所述网格中概率最大的红色区域;
[0007]对所述网格中每个顶点的顶点颜色进行遍历,得到每个顶点的色调值和饱和度值;
[0008]计算每个顶点的所述色调值与所述红色区域中的最大色调值的第一距离值,计算每个顶点的所述饱和度值与所述红色区域中的最大饱和度值的第二距离值;
[0009]根据 ...
【技术保护点】
【技术特征摘要】
1.一种基于网格的软组织或牙龈的识别方法,其特征在于,所述方法包括:根据预设网格的顶点颜色确定所述网格中概率最大的红色区域;对所述网格中每个顶点的顶点颜色进行遍历,得到每个顶点的色调值和饱和度值;计算每个顶点的所述色调值与所述红色区域中的最大色调值的第一距离值,计算每个顶点的所述饱和度值与所述红色区域中的最大饱和度值的第二距离值;根据所述第一距离值和所述第二距离值对所述网格中每个顶点进行软组织或牙龈判定,得到判定顶点;根据所述判定顶点在所述网格上进行形态操作,得到软组织区域或牙龈区域。2.如权利要求1所述的基于网格的软组织或牙龈的识别方法,其特征在于,所述根据预设网格的顶点颜色确定所述网格中概率最大的红色区域,包括:获取所述网格的顶点颜色的第一颜色值;利用如下的转换公式将所述第一颜色值转换为第二颜色值:其中,H为所述第二颜色值中的色调值,S为所述第二颜色值中的饱和度值,V为所述第二颜色值中的明度,R为所述第一颜色值中的红色通道值,G为所述第一颜色值中的绿色通道值,B为所述第一颜色值中的蓝色通道值,θ为所述第一颜色值中最大通道像素值与最小通道像素值的差值,为所述第一颜色值中通道像素值中的最小值,为所述第一颜色值中通道像素值中的最大值,max为最大值函数,min为最小值函数;将所述第二颜色值映射至预设的颜色数组中,得到第三颜色值;根据所述颜色数组中的色调最大值和饱和度最大值构建二维统计表;将所述第三颜色值中的映射色调值和映射饱和度值对应的顶点个数添加至所述二维统计表中所述映射色调值和所述映射饱和度值对应的索引位置上;选取所述二维统计表中顶点个数最多的所述索引位置为概率最大的红色区域。3.如权利要求2所述的基于网格的软组织或牙龈的识别方法,其特征在于,所述将所述第二颜色值映射至预设的颜色数组中,得到第三颜色值,包括:利用如下的第一线性变换公式将所述第二颜色值中色调值映射至所述颜色数组中的色调数组中,得到映射色调值:其中,h为所述映射色调值,HUE为所述色调数组中的色调最大值,H为所述第二颜色值中的色调值;利用如下的第二线性变换公式将所述第二颜色值中饱和度值映射至所述颜色数据中的饱和度数组中,得到映射饱和度值:
其中,s为所述映射饱和度值,SATURATION为所述饱和度数组中饱和度最大值,S为所述第二颜色值中的饱和度值;将所述映射色调值和所述映射饱和度值作为所述第三颜色值。4.如权利要求1所述的基于网格的软组织或牙龈的识别方法,其特征在于,所述计算每个顶点的所述色调值与所述红色区域中的最大色调值的第一距离值,所述计算每个顶点的所述饱和度值与所述红色区域中的最大饱和度值的第二距离值,包括:利用如下的第一距离值公式计算每个顶点的所述色调值与所述红色区域中的最大色调值的第一距离值:h
D
=h
max
‑
h
i
其中,h
D
为色调之间的所述第一距离值,h
max
...
【专利技术属性】
技术研发人员:孙军,张佰春,吕广志,
申请(专利权)人:深圳市菲森科技有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。